iClever Kids Headphones: Design and Comfort

The iClever Kids Headphones are designed with comfort and safety in mind. They feature a lightweight and adjustable headband, along with soft, breathable earcups. The headband is made of flexible plastic that conforms to your child’s head shape and allows for a comfortable fit, even during extended use. The earcups are also cushioned with soft padding, which helps to reduce pressure on the ears and provides a comfortable fit. The headphones are available in a variety of fun and colorful designs, making them appealing to kids of all ages.

One of the standout features of the iClever Kids Headphones is their volume limitation. They are designed to adhere to safety standards set by the World Health Organization (WHO), ensuring that the volume never exceeds 85 decibels, protecting your child’s hearing from potential damage.

These headphones are also very lightweight, making them comfortable for kids to wear for extended periods. The adjustable headband ensures that the headphones fit snugly on their heads without feeling too tight or loose. The earcups are also made of soft, breathable materials that help keep your child’s ears cool and comfortable, even during long listening sessions. If your child is particularly sensitive to ear pressure, the iClever Kids Headphones might be a good option. The earcups are relatively small, which might help to reduce feelings of pressure on the ears.

Battery Life and Connectivity

The iClever Kids Headphones boast an impressive battery life, claiming up to 20 hours of playtime on a single charge. This makes them suitable for long car rides, flights, or even extended play sessions. The headphones also support quick charging, with a 10-minute charge providing up to 2 hours of playtime. This feature proves useful in a pinch if your child needs to use the headphones urgently.

Connectivity is another strong point. The headphones connect seamlessly to devices via Bluetooth 5.0, offering a stable and reliable connection with minimal lag. This ensures a smooth audio experience without any dropouts or interruptions. The Bluetooth range is also decent, allowing for a comfortable distance between the headphones and the connected device.

It’s important to note that the actual battery life may vary depending on factors such as volume levels and usage patterns. However, the iClever Kids Headphones generally deliver on their promised battery life, making them a reliable option for kids who enjoy listening to music, audiobooks, or podcasts for extended periods.

Parental Controls and Safety

The iClever Kids Headphones offer a few features designed to keep your little ones safe while they enjoy their audio adventures. First and foremost, they have a built-in volume limiter that caps the maximum volume output to 85dB, which is considered safe for children’s hearing. This ensures that they can listen to their favorite music, audiobooks, or podcasts without risking potential hearing damage.

Beyond the volume limiter, the headphones come with a built-in timer, allowing you to set a specific amount of listening time before the headphones automatically switch off. This is a fantastic feature for parents who want to encourage healthy listening habits and prevent their kids from spending too much time glued to their devices.

However, it’s important to note that while the iClever Kids Headphones have these safety features, they don’t offer any advanced parental controls, such as content filtering or app blocking. If you’re looking for headphones with robust parental controls, you might want to explore other options that offer more comprehensive solutions.

Ultimately, the iClever Kids Headphones strike a balance between safety and functionality. The volume limiter and built-in timer are valuable features that promote safe listening habits, but if you need more advanced parental controls, you might need to look elsewhere.
